Explore the extraordinary and everyday world of gardens in a specially curated series of films, screening in collaboration with V&A Dundee's major exhibition, Garden Futures: Designing in Nature.

In an affluent Connecticut suburb, troubled suburbanite Ned Merrill (Burt Lancaster) confronts all of his dreams...and deceptions. 

One summer morning Ned decides to "swim" home via the pools of his wealthy friends. Along the way he encounters several women from his past: a teenage girl (Janet Landgard), teetering at the edge of adolescence and womanhood; his embittered ex-mistress (Janice Rule); and the wife of an old friend (Kim Hunter). 

Ned's journey is one of embarrassments, humiliation and passion. He passes from one scenario to another until he arrives home to an empty house and to a startling self-revelation.
